0

こんにちは、ビュー A を処理するビュー コントローラー A と、ビュー B 用のビュー コントローラー B があります。ユーザーがビュー A のボタンをクリックしたときにビュー B に移動するにはどうすればよいですか?

4

4 に答える 4

1

UINavigationController を作成できます。NavigationController の rootViewController はビュー A です。ユーザーがビュー A のボタンをクリックすると、ビュー コントローラー B が NavigationController にプッシュされます。このメソッドを使用します: pushViewController:

頑張ってください!

于 2012-04-21T14:37:30.430 に答える
0

ストーリーボードを使用している場合、これははるかに簡単になります。ストーリーボード ビューでビュー A のシーンを選択し、メニュー バーで [エディター] -> [埋め込み] -> [ナビゲーション コントローラー] をクリックします。これにより、Nav コントローラーが自動的に追加され、View A がルート ビュー コントローラーになります。次に、ビュー A からビュー B にセグエを配線するだけです。

于 2012-04-21T15:03:20.367 に答える
0

まず、View Controller A を UINavigationController にプッシュします。ユーザーがビュー A のボタンをクリックすると、ビュー コントローラー B がナビゲーション コントローラーにプッシュされます。

于 2012-04-21T14:03:04.420 に答える
0

ボタンの IBAction メソッドを作成し、ビュー B を初期化し、ビュー スタックにプッシュします。

これは、ドキュメントに非常によく記載されています。あなたはそれをチェックする必要があります!

于 2012-04-21T14:05:07.803 に答える